Dilution
The reduction of a holder's share of capital and votes caused by new shares he did not buy.
How to read the number
Profit and distributions are divided among more shares, so what matters is not the issue itself but whether the money raised earns its keep.
When the metric lies
Dilution also happens without a new issue — through conversion, the exercise of incentive options and share exchanges during a reorganisation.
Also known as: equity dilution
